Saltar al contenido principal
La API de Matil te permite enviar documentos y recibir datos estructurados. Todas las peticiónes usan la URL base:
https://api.matil.ai/v3

Formato de respuesta

Los endpoints de procesamiento devuelven está estructura:
{
  "entry_id": "01934b1a-89ab-7def-0123-456789abcdef",
  "resource_type": "structure",
  "resource_id": "01934b1a-1234-7abc-0000-111122223333",
  "resource_version_number": 1,
  "data": {
    "numero_factura": "FAC-2024-001",
    "fecha": "2024-01-15",
    "total": 150.00
  },
  "errors": null,
  "status": "completed",
  "time_ms": 2340,
  "price": 0.05
}
CampoTipoDescripción
entry_idUUIDIdentificador único de este resultado.
resource_typestringSiempre "structure".
resource_idUUIDLa estructura utilizada para la extracción.
resource_version_numberintegerLa versión de la estructura aplicada.
dataobjectLos datos extraídos como JSON estructurado.
errorsarray o nullErrores de validación, si los hay.
statusstringcompleted, completed_with_errors o failed.
time_msintegerTiempo de procesamiento en milisegundos.
pricefloatCoste de esta petición.

Versionado

La versión actual de la API es v3. Todos los endpoints llevan el prefijo /v3/. Mantenemos compatibilidad hacia atras dentro de una versión.